pub struct SetUpMachineRequest {
pub addr: String,
pub cmds: Vec<String>,
pub timeout: u64,
pub classopt: Option<Classopt>,
}Expand description
Set up a machine and optionally make it available in the given class.
Fields§
§addr: StringThe IP:PORT of the machine.
cmds: Vec<String>The setup commands to execute in order.
The commands may use any existing variables known to the server.
timeout: u64The number of minutes of the timeout, or 0 if no timeout (let the job run however long it does). The timeout is taken as the total duration of all commands in the task, not each individual command.
classopt: Option<Classopt>The class of the machine.
